Dreamkillers is a short film written, directed by and starring Ms Erica Roselle (of Pink Eagles Storm).

It’s a film primarily about motivation and inspiration – specifically how important it is not to give up on your dreams despite the adversity and struggles you may encounter along the way.

Dreamkillers shows us – in quite a spectacular way – how we can be beaten if we let ourselves be beaten. How we can be reduced to ruins and forced to crumble – if we allow ourselves to be without a fight.

The film is very dramatic, which I generally always enjoy. I like things with passion, things that make me shout ‘hell yeah!’. The music and narration, plus the violent scenes – it all makes for a compelling short film. I loved the personal touch as well, I could really tell that the subject matter was important to Erica and pinnacle in her making this film.

And though I don’t know much about ‘technical talk’ I thought everything looked very swish (technical work), sleek and professional. Well done Erica! Thank you again for introducing yourself and best of luck with Dreamkillers.
